Buying French Bulldog Puppies: A Comprehensive Guide
French Bulldogs have risen in popularity over the last few years, thanks to their caring nature, compact size, and unique bat-like ears. However, buying a French Bulldog puppy is not a decision to be ignored. Hopeful family pet owners should consider the type's temperament, health issues, and the obligations that come with pet dog ownership. This guide aims to offer important information for those interested in bringing a French Bulldog into their home.
Understanding the French Bulldog Breed
French Bulldogs, or "Frenchies," are little, stocky canines identified by their playful characters and commitment. They are known for their mild personality, making them outstanding companions for households, französische bulldoggenwelpen songs, and elders alike. However, it is essential to recognize some of the type's unique qualities and prospective health challenges:
Key Features of French Bulldogs:Size: Typically weigh between 16 to 28 pounds.Height: Stand about 11 to 12 inches tall.Lifespan: Average life-span is around 10 to 14 years.Temperament: Friendly, caring, and adaptable.Common Health Concerns
While French Bulldogs come with numerous positive qualities, they are also inclined to particular health concerns due to their brachycephalic (flat-faced) structure:
Brachycephalic Obstructive Airway Syndrome (BOAS): Difficulties in breathing due to their short snouts.Hip Dysplasia: A genetic condition that causes joint issues.Skin Allergies: Common among numerous bulldog breeds.Eye Problems: Such as cataracts and other vision concerns.Factors to Consider Before Buying
Before starting the journey of purchasing a French Bulldog puppy, possible owners need to consider numerous factors:
1. Research the BreedComprehend the type's qualities and health concerns.Engage with present French Bulldogs owners or clubs for insights.2. Time CommitmentFrench Bulldogs need social interaction, training, and routine veterinary care. Ensure you have the time to devote to a new puppy.3. Financial ResponsibilityOwning a French Bulldog can be costly. Consider expenses for food, grooming, veterinarian gos to, and emergency situation treatment.4. Living SituationFrench Bulldogs thrive in different environments but are best suited for homes without extreme temperature levels, given that they are sensitive to heat due to their body structure.5. Picking a Responsible Breeder or RescueAlways choose respectable breeders who prioritize health testing. Alternatively, think about local rescue organizations that may have French Bulldogs offered for adoption.Finding a Reputable Breeder
Selecting the right breeder is maybe the most essential step in obtaining a healthy and well-adjusted French Bulldog puppy. Here are several pointers to assist potential owners:
Tips for Selecting a Reputable Breeder:Check Certifications: Ensure the breeder belongs to acknowledged kennel clubs, like the American Kennel Club (AKC) or the French Bulldog Club of America (FBCA).Go to the Facility: Always visit the breeder's center to see the living conditions of the puppies and their parents.Health Testing: An accountable breeder must offer health clearances for both the puppy and its parents.Request for References: Speak with previous buyers or pet dog owners who have actually bought from the breeder.Avoid Puppy Mills: Stay clear of sources that offer puppies without regard for their health and wellness.Sample List of Questions to Ask a Breeder:What health tests have been performed on the puppy and its moms and dads?Can I see the puppy's parents?How socialized is the puppy?What sort of food does the puppy eat?What warranties or contracts do you offer?Preparing for Your French Bulldog Puppy

Set up a preliminary check-up with your veterinarian.Go over a vaccination schedule and routine health care procedures.Frequently Asked Questions About Buying French Bulldog Puppies1. Just how much do French Bulldog puppies cost?
The expense can differ significantly based upon breeder track record, location, and health screening. Prices normally vary from ₤ 1,500 to over ₤ 8,000.
2. Are French Bulldogs great with kids?
Yes, French Bulldogs are generally excellent with kids, however guidance is always recommended just like any pet dog type.
3. How often do French Bulldogs need grooming?
French Bulldogs have a short coat that needs minimal grooming but ought to be brushed weekly to decrease shedding.
4. Can French Bulldogs be left alone for extended periods?
They are social animals and prosper on companionship, so leaving them alone for long hours might lead to separation stress and anxiety.
5. Do French Bulldogs adjust well to apartment or condos?
Yes, their small size and relatively lower exercise needs make them ideal for house living, but they still need everyday strolls and playtime.
